GARMIN GMR 24 xHD3 Radome Radar



Key Specifications and Features
• Type: 24-inch magnetron radome, 4kW output power, maximum range up to 48 nautical miles
• Beam Resolution: 3.7° horizontal × 25° vertical, improving target clarity
• Rotation Speed: Up to 60 RPM, with real-time image updates, suitable for tracking high-speed moving targets
• Advanced Features:
o Scan-Averaging: Filters out sea waves and noise for improved image stability (a first for a Garmin magnetron radome)
o True Echo Trails: Visualizes vessel movement and distinguishes between stationary and moving targets
o Target Sizing: Optimizes display size based on range for improved interpretation
• Dual-Frequency Dual-View Display Mode: Simultaneously displays near- and far-range images on Garmin imagery, supporting radar overlays
• Intelligent Gain, Sea and Noise Filtering, Bird Detection, and MARPA Target Tracking (up to 30 (target, requires a heading sensor)
________________________________________
Appearance and Performance Specifications
• Dimensions: Approximately 64.5 × 64.3 × 25 cm
• Weight: Approximately 8.7 kg (≈ 19.2 lbs)
• Power Requirements: 11–32 V DC, approximately 15 W standby power, approximately 40 W transmitting, 7.5 A fuse
• Waterproof Rating: IPX7 (can be temporarily submerged in water)
• Compass Safety Distance: At least 95 cm (approximately 3.1 feet) to avoid interference

Pre-Purchase Notes
• Although the maximum range is indicated at 48 nautical miles, the actual effective range may be shorter, especially in noisy conditions or at low altitudes.
• Installation must comply with Garmin safety regulations, such as restrictions on antenna-to-person distance and mounting height.
• Requires use with a compatible Garmin charting system (Marine Network or BlueNet), which is sold separately.
